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Alpine Rust | นกพงนาพันธุ์จีน |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Fungi (เห็ดรา) | Animalia (สัตว์) |
| Phylum | Basidiomycota (Club Fungi) | Chordata (สัตว์มีแกนสันหลัง) |
| Class | Pucciniomycetes (Pucciniomycetes) | Aves (นก) |
| Order | Pucciniales (Pucciniales) | Passeriformes (นกเกาะคอน) |
| Family | Pucciniaceae | Acrocephalidae |
| Genus | Puccinia | Acrocephalus |
| Species | Puccinia septentrionalis | Acrocephalus concinens |
